Originally Posted by thehazmat
just to clarify to all. i have the lg vx6000 cable and i use it with my lg vx8000 and it works perfectly. someone please post up the directions on HOW to make your computer DETECT the lgvx8000. that was my ONLY problem.
it goes something like. 1. Go into your cell and change data settings to 11500 and USB(or maybe RSC..)<--i don't remember. 2. Connect cell phone to computer via vx6000 or vx7000 cable. 3. Open up 'QPST Configuration' Program. 4. Click on Add New Port 5. Type in "COM1" and onward until you get to yours. I had to keep on going until i reached "COM15". 6. Highlight and make sure it's enabled. 7. Go into your other 'QPST' programs and have fun. Salawat!! *Beer and other alcohol objects are haraam to consume unless it's for a medicinal reason.* |

Originally Posted by Brandondork
LG VX8000 and BitPim
This is using BitPim, and pretty much any of the latest versions will work. I’ve been successful using COM 1 and COM5, it just matters how your computer saves the driver. Enjoy! 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 Where can I get BitPim? BitPim can be found here. I do not use version 0.7.26 which is the latest. I use 0.7.25 which you can find here. Personally I couldn't get 0.7.26 to work for me, ON MY LAPTOP but on my PC it works. Weird. Anyway if 0.7.26 doesn't work, uninstall the whole thing and then install .25 Pictures: *Take a certain picture of whatever *Save it, then use BitPim. *Go to the “dload” tree *Then open the “img” tree *Then find that picture you just took, and right click on that file. *Select “overwrite” and replace it with the picture you want. 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 Music/Ringtones: *In ringtones, click on “record new” and record whatever. *Go into BitPim and open up the “dload” tree. *Then open up the “snd” tree *Find that voice recording you did, and right click on it. *Select “Overwrite” *Find your ringtone and select it. 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 Music/Tunes: For your mp3 player in the phone this is alittle more difficult than putting ringtones on. *First go into your BitPim and click on the “dload” tree *Then the first file you see is “aod.dat” DELETE IT (this refreshes every restart) *Now close the “dload” tree and open the “brew” tree *Look near the bottom and you’ll see the “shared” tree, open it. *Now open the “aod” tree. *Right click on the “aod” tree and click on “New File” *Find the Mp3 you want and upload it. *Now once you finished uploading, restart BitPim and your phone. Then do the whole process over again. (Now you can upload any mp3 at any quality. All my mp3s are 128, but that is taking up a lot of space, so I’m considering reloading them at 64.) (Also if you upload something BIG like I have the 7 minute Metallica – One song there, if you upload a large song like this and you noticed your BitPim is probably frozen. Just unplug your phone and restart BitPim and your phone, and you’ll notice the is on there) 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 Video: Here are the steps *record something, for like a second. It doesn't matter. *Download something in Avi. format (or convert video to avi) *Now if it’s not Avi. format and you need a program to convert whatever file to Avi. then this is what I recommend. " STOIK Video Converter 2 " IT'S FREE!!!! -How to use: -Input File - is the video u got that u want in avi format. -Output file - is where ur new avi. is going to show up on ur comp. -Output format - is what format u want ur new video to be -Select " AVI to Small PC " becuz that size fits ur screen the best -Also press " Crtl P " and at the bottom u need to switch the audio from momo to stero (cuz u got the 8000 might as well use stero right?) *Use Nokia Multimedia converter 2.0 to convert Avi. to QCIF (You can find here. ) -Open your new Avi. file and then hit “Convert” -Give it a couple seconds, then save the file! *Use BitPim 0.7.25 (or any working BitPim) *Go to Brew/Media/ the video file you recorded *Right click on the file and select "Overwrite" *Find ur QCIF file and there u go! Leave your comments and questions and have fun! |

Originally Posted by beowulf7
Sorry, I can't help you w/ the inbox question. I don't use text message very often. Did it say anything about it in the manual? The only thing I can think of is to perform the following:
1.) Turn on your LG VX8000 cell phone. 2.) Press the left softkey to access MESSAGING. 3.) Press the left softkey (again) to access SETTINGS. 4.) Press the number 2 to access AUTO ERASE. 5.) Change the radio button from Off to On. 6.) Press OK to accept the change. This might do it, but I don't know how many days the message will automatically erase in. |
